1. Preparation for submission

After her husband received his residence permit, Anna decided to join him in Spain. We chose the option of adding a family member through visa D. We started our work on March 19, 2025.

After collecting the necessary package of documents, receiving signed forms and paid fees, we submitted the dossier for consideration, without Anna’s physical presence in Spain

2. Document submission

Submission date: April 8, 2025

3. Additional request

Date of additional request: May 5, 2025

On May 5, an additional request came in: to provide bank statements for the last 3 months and payslips. After receiving them, we made a free translation into Spanish and sent the response on May 7.

3. Approval

Date of approval: May 8, 2025

4. Submission of documents for visa D

Date of submission: June 6, 2025

We scheduled Anna’s appointment at the consulate for June 6, 2025 to submit the documents.

5. Additional request

Date of additional request: June 11, 2025

We received another request, but this time from the consulate: to certify the sworn translator’s digital signature. The signature of the translator, through whom the client independently translated the document, was handwritten, and not verified through the digital signature system, so we had to redo the translation through our translator.

6. Visa approval

Date of approval: July 11, 2025

7. Fingerprinting

Date of fingerprinting: July 24, 2025

Since we made the appointment for fingerprinting in advance, there was no waiting. On July 24, Anna provided her fingerprints in Spain.

7. Receiving the residence permit card

Her card is almost ready now, and there is already an appointment for the end of August to pick up the document. Now the spouses will live together!
